HMD Global has announced two new Nokia feature phones, the Nokia 125 and Nokia 150. The Nokia 125 and Nokia 150 both come with a 2.4-inch display, with a longer design, and a bigger battery rated to last a few weeks on standby. The Nokia 125 is equipped with enough storage to save 2,000 contacts and 500 SMS messages, wireless FM radio, and a durable finish. Meanwhile, the Nokia 125 comes in Charcoal Black and Powder White, for an average retail price of USD 24. HMD has once again silently unveiled a couple of refreshed Nokia feature phones: the Nokia 108 4G and the Nokia 125 4G. The Nokia 125 4G (2024) is essentially a rebadged version of the recently announced Nokia 110 4G (2021), sharing similar specs. The Nokia 108 4G (2024) will be available in Black and Cyan, while the Nokia 125 4G (2024) will come in Titanium and Blue.
